Protect Your Virtual Afterlife: Digital Planning
As we increasingly rely on virtual platforms for communication, it’s vital to address what happens to our digital accounts and information after we’re passed away. Digital legacy involves establishing a approach to handle your online presence, like social media, mailboxes, and online files. This process can guarantee that your loved ones can find important records, manage outstanding matters, and potentially maintain your virtual identity according to your wishes. Simplifying Digital Legacy Management: Your Online Checklist
Planning for your digital afterlife is a complex task, but don't worry – it doesn't have to be! This straightforward online checklist provides a roadmap for handling your online accounts and information after you’re gone. First, list your essential online assets: online accounts, email accounts, digital files, and any financial services. Subsequently, decide who you desire to inherit these accounts – a trusted friend, or a professional digital executor. Finally, write down your wishes and directions clearly, and keep this checklist in a accessible place available for your designated individual. Following this steps provides your digital legacy is managed with care and respect.
